Credentials and Training

Begin your search for a functional doctor in Miami by reviewing their background. Confirm that they have completed medical school and pursued additional education in functional medicine. While functional medicine is not recognized as a formal board specialty in Florida, many licensed healthcare providers enhance their expertise through supplementary training or certification programs such as those offered by the Institute for Functional Medicine (IFM). These certifications complement but do not replace a medical license or board certification recognized by the Florida Board of Medicine or the American Board of Medical Specialties (ABMS). Since functional medicine emphasizes the interaction of the body’s systems, it requires specific knowledge and practice. Asking whether a doctor has completed reputable functional medicine training can help you better understand their approach. Clear Pricing and Insurance

Money can be a big concern when it comes to medical care. That’s why it’s important to ask upfront about pricing, insurance, and what’s included in your treatment. Some functional medicine clinics in Florida operate primarily as private-pay practices and may not participate in all health insurance networks. It is important for patients to confirm accepted insurance plans in advance and understand which services may require out-of-pocket payment. Frequently Asked Questions

  • Is It Worth Going to a Functional Doctor?

Yes, many patients in Florida consider working with a functional doctor worthwhile, especially when conventional treatments have not fully addressed their concerns. A functional medicine approach offers a broader view of health and may help identify contributing factors to ongoing symptoms. While experiences vary, this approach often supports more personalized care planning.

  • What Does the Functional Doctor Do?

A functional doctor focuses on how the systems of the body work together. A functional doctor in Miami typically reviews a patient’s sleep, nutrition, stress levels, and daily routines. They may order lab tests and develop tailored wellness plans that support health improvement from within. Their goal is to promote long-term balance and well-being, though outcomes may differ based on individual factors.

  • Why Are Functional Doctors So Expensive?

Functional doctors may have higher fees because they often spend more time with each patient, conduct in-depth assessments, and create individualized care plans. These services usually go beyond what is offered in standard medical visits. The investment reflects the time and resources required to support a comprehensive and proactive health strategy, though costs and results can vary.
